国际学生入学条件

To be considered for admission to UCSB, applicants must have received a bachelor's degree or its equivalent (with a cumulative grade point average of 3.0 or better) from an accredited university prior to the quarter for which admission is sought.

completed an undergraduate or graduate degree at an institution whose primary language of instruction is English. The minimum score for consideration is 550 when taking the paper-based TOEFL, or 80 when taking the internet-based test, some departments require a higher score. Applicants must make arrangements to take the TOEFL directly with ETS (www.ets.org). Scores should be reported to UCSB using institution code 4835. TOEFL scores must be no more than two years old at the time of application submission. UCSB also considers a minimal score of 7 on the IELTS as an alternative to the TOEFL. IELTS scores must be no more than two years old at the time of application submission

课程简介

The UCSB sociology department has achieved international visibility amd acclaim in the area of Global Studies. Additionally, our department has a strong presence in UCSB's interdisciplinary doctoral emphasis in global studies and UCSB's Global & International Studies Program. The Global Studies area in sociology encompasses a variety of paradigms and approaches for understanding the processes that are reshaping the world today. The acronym ''GRID'' captures this multiplex of transnational, regional, the international, and developmental dimensions. Global calls attention to the truly transnational social forces that span national borders and indeed the entire globe, whether they are economic, political, environmental, cultural, or religious. As a perspective, it highlights the impact of globalization and transnational processes on such extant areas of the discipline as race, culture, gender, and development. Regional emphasizes the study of geographical areas throughout the world, often encompassing more than one country: for example, borderlands (e.g., the U.S. Mexican border, Kashmir), diasporic communities (e.g., the Chinese throughout East Asia), or regional trade arrangements (e.g., NAFTA, the EU). International emphasizes the relationships among the existing system of nation-states, and the tension between the forces of nationalism and globalism. Development comes out of the area studies tradition devoted to Asia, Africa, Latin America, and the Middle East, and calls attention to the economic and social transformations of the global south, including reformist and revolutionary struggles, resistance movements, and the role of women and people of color in recasting the very meaning of development processes.
